About the Opportunity :
The Associate Counsel will play a critical role in advancing the mission and long-term success of every part of the organization by providing comprehensive legal support to General Counsel for USA Waste & Recycling and its affiliated companies, including Murphy Road Recycling, F&G Recycling, All American Waste, Greathorse, Sonnys Place, and Lindy Farms. As a key partner to the General Counsel, this position will assist in strengthening the companies abilities to operate safely, responsibly, and innovatively. Youll ensure regulatory compliance, manage legal and environmental risks, support sustainable growth, and enable the business to continue delivering exceptional service to the communities it serves. The role spans legal, regulatory, compliance, and business matters affecting the companies operations in Connecticut and Massachusetts, with a particular focus on environmental permitting, solid waste and recycling regulation, customer and vendor contracting, and employment matters. This role is based in the Enfield, CT headquarters office and reports directly to General Counsel / Executive Management. This is an in-office role and requires some regional travel.
Waste and Recycling businesses :
With roots dating back to the 70s, three generations of family and a dedicated team of professionals are leading USA Waste and All American Waste into the future while serving communities in CT, Western MA, and Westchester, NY. They operate one of the regions most forward-thinking waste and recycling enterprises with a commitment to remaining on the leading edge of waste, hauling, and processing - innovating every step as they work to find the best solutions for safe and efficient residential and commercial services. From building the country's largest state-of-the-art recycling facility, to powering its buildings with solar energy, and fueling its trucks with all-American natural gas, they are committed to the communities they serve, and the planet.
The story started with a single truck. In 1974, founder Guy Sonny Antonacci and his wife, Mary Ann, started Somers Sanitation - named after their hometown of Somers, Connecticut. While their fleet, facilities, services, and family have all grown, they take pride in continuing to operate these businesses based on the fundamental principle that has guided them since the beginning - to provide exceptional service and innovation to the communities and people they serve.
